
Boiotia, Federal Coinage, Silver Stater
Boiotia, Federal Coinage (395-387 B.C.), Silver Stater. Boiotian shield, rev. BO-IΩ, amphora, a bow above with string upward; all within an incuse concave circle, 12.35g. (BCD 7 (these dies)); Head, Boeotia p. 77; SNG Delepierre 1316). Struck from good metal and with beautiful cabinet toning, the obverse very well-centred, the reverse slightly off-centre, good very fine and attractive.
